/**
 * <p>
 * A {@code Graphics2D} implementation that creates SVG output.  After 
 * rendering the graphics via the {@code SVGGraphics2D}, you can retrieve
 * an SVG element (see {@link #getSVGElement()}) or an SVG document (see 
 * {@link #getSVGDocument()}) containing your content.
 * </p>
 * <b>Usage</b><br>
 * <p>
 * Using the {@code SVGGraphics2D} class is straightforward.  First, 
 * create an instance specifying the height and width of the SVG element that 
 * will be created.  Then, use standard Java2D API calls to draw content 
 * into the element.  Finally, retrieve the SVG element that has been 
 * accumulated.  For example:
 * </p>
 * <pre>{@code SVGGraphics2D g2 = new SVGGraphics2D(300, 200);
 * g2.setPaint(Color.RED);
 * g2.draw(new Rectangle(10, 10, 280, 180));
 * String svgElement = g2.getSVGElement();}</pre>
 * <p>
 * For the content generation step, you can make use of third party libraries,
 * such as <a href="http://www.jfree.org/jfreechart/">JFreeChart</a> and
 * <a href="http://www.object-refinery.com/orsoncharts/">Orson Charts</a>, that 
 * render output using standard Java2D API calls.
 * </p>
 * <b>Rendering Hints</b><br>
 * <p>
 * The {@code SVGGraphics2D} supports a couple of custom rendering hints -  
 * for details, refer to the {@link SVGHints} class documentation.  Also see
 * the examples in this blog post: 
 * <a href="http://www.object-refinery.com/blog/blog-20140509.html">
 * Orson Charts 3D / Enhanced SVG Export</a>.
 * </p>
 * <b>Other Notes</b><br>
 * Some additional notes:
 * <ul>
 * <li>Images are supported, but for methods with an {@code ImageObserver}
 * parameter note that the observer is ignored completely.  In any case, using 
 * images that are not fully loaded already would not be a good idea in the 
 * context of generating SVG data/files;</li>
 * 
 * <li>the {@link #getFontMetrics(java.awt.Font)} and 
 * {@link #getFontRenderContext()} methods return values that come from an 
 * internal {@code BufferedImage}, this is a short-cut and we don't know 
 * if there are any negative consequences (if you know of any, please let us 
 * know and we'll add the info here or find a way to fix it);</li>
 * 
 * <li>there are settings to control the number of decimal places used to
 * write the coordinates for geometrical elements (default 2dp) and transform
 * matrices (default 6dp).  These defaults may change in a future release.</li>
 * 
 * <li>when an HTML page contains multiple SVG elements, the items within
 * the DEFS element for each SVG element must have IDs that are unique across 
 * <em>all</em> SVG elements in the page.  We auto-populate the 
 * {@code defsKeyPrefix} attribute to help ensure that unique IDs are 
 * generated.</li>
 * </ul>
 *
 * <p>
 * For some demos showing how to use this class, look at the JFree-Demos project
 * at GitHub: https://github.com/jfree/jfree-demos.
 * </p>
 */

    /**
     * Creates an SVG path string for the supplied Java2D path.
     * 
     * @param path  the path ({@code null} not permitted).
     * 
     * @return An SVG path string. 
     */
    private String getSVGPathData(Path2D path) {
        StringBuilder b = new StringBuilder();
        if (path.getWindingRule() == Path2D.WIND_EVEN_ODD) {
            b.append("fill-rule=\"evenodd\" ");
        }
        b.append("d=\"");
        float[] coords = new float[6];
        boolean first = true;
        PathIterator iterator = path.getPathIterator(null);
        while (!iterator.isDone()) {
            int type = iterator.currentSegment(coords);
            if (!first) {
                b.append(" ");
            }
            first = false;
            switch (type) {
            case (PathIterator.SEG_MOVETO):
                b.append("M ").append(geomDP(coords[0])).append(" ")
                        .append(geomDP(coords[1]));
                break;
            case (PathIterator.SEG_LINETO):
                b.append("L ").append(geomDP(coords[0])).append(" ")
                        .append(geomDP(coords[1]));
                break;
            case (PathIterator.SEG_QUADTO):
                b.append("Q ").append(geomDP(coords[0]))
                        .append(" ").append(geomDP(coords[1]))
                        .append(" ").append(geomDP(coords[2]))
                        .append(" ").append(geomDP(coords[3]));
                break;
            case (PathIterator.SEG_CUBICTO):
                b.append("C ").append(geomDP(coords[0])).append(" ")
                        .append(geomDP(coords[1])).append(" ")
                        .append(geomDP(coords[2])).append(" ")
                        .append(geomDP(coords[3])).append(" ")
                        .append(geomDP(coords[4])).append(" ")
                        .append(geomDP(coords[5]));
                break;
            case (PathIterator.SEG_CLOSE):
                b.append("Z ");
                break;
            default:
                break;
            }
            iterator.next();
        }  
        return b.append("\"").toString();
    }

    /**
     * Returns a stroke style string based on the current stroke and
     * alpha settings.
     * 
     * @return A stroke style string.
     */
    private String strokeStyle() {
        double strokeWidth = 1.0f;
        String strokeCap = DEFAULT_STROKE_CAP;
        String strokeJoin = DEFAULT_STROKE_JOIN;
        float miterLimit = DEFAULT_MITER_LIMIT;
        float[] dashArray = new float[0];
        if (this.stroke instanceof BasicStroke) {
            BasicStroke bs = (BasicStroke) this.stroke;
            strokeWidth = bs.getLineWidth() > 0.0 ? bs.getLineWidth() 
                    : this.zeroStrokeWidth;
            switch (bs.getEndCap()) {
                case BasicStroke.CAP_ROUND:
                    strokeCap = "round";
                    break;
                case BasicStroke.CAP_SQUARE:
                    strokeCap = "square";
                    break;
                case BasicStroke.CAP_BUTT:
                default:
                    // already set to "butt"    
            }
            switch (bs.getLineJoin()) {
                case BasicStroke.JOIN_BEVEL:
                    strokeJoin = "bevel";
                    break;
                case BasicStroke.JOIN_ROUND:
                    strokeJoin = "round";
                    break;
                case BasicStroke.JOIN_MITER:
                default:
                    // already set to "miter"
            }
            miterLimit = bs.getMiterLimit();
            dashArray = bs.getDashArray();
        }
        StringBuilder b = new StringBuilder();
        b.append("stroke-width: ").append(strokeWidth).append(";");
        b.append("stroke: ").append(svgColorStr()).append(";");
        b.append("stroke-opacity: ").append(getColorAlpha() * getAlpha())
                .append(";");
        if (!strokeCap.equals(DEFAULT_STROKE_CAP)) {
            b.append("stroke-linecap: ").append(strokeCap).append(";");        
        }
        if (!strokeJoin.equals(DEFAULT_STROKE_JOIN)) {
            b.append("stroke-linejoin: ").append(strokeJoin).append(";");        
        }
        if (Math.abs(DEFAULT_MITER_LIMIT - miterLimit) < 0.001) {
            b.append("stroke-miterlimit: ").append(geomDP(miterLimit));        
        }
        if (dashArray != null && dashArray.length != 0) {
            b.append("stroke-dasharray: ");
            for (int i = 0; i < dashArray.length; i++) {
                if (i != 0) b.append(", ");
                b.append(dashArray[i]);
            }
            b.append(";");
        }
        if (this.checkStrokeControlHint) {
            Object hint = getRenderingHint(RenderingHints.KEY_STROKE_CONTROL);
            if (RenderingHints.VALUE_STROKE_NORMALIZE.equals(hint) 
                    && !this.shapeRendering.equals("crispEdges")) {
                b.append("shape-rendering:crispEdges;");
            }
            if (RenderingHints.VALUE_STROKE_PURE.equals(hint) 
                    && !this.shapeRendering.equals("geometricPrecision")) {
                b.append("shape-rendering:geometricPrecision;");
            }
        }
        return b.toString();
    }
